Susan  Rauch received her Bachelor’s Degree from Washington State University and has worked in Activities since 1984.  Her first NAAP conference was in 1986 and she has been devoted to NAAP ever since.  Susan was Co-Chair of the Local Arrangements Committee for the 1990 NAAP conference in Seattle, Washington.  She has served on the NAAP Board in the capacity of Public Relations, Convention and Professional Development Trustee prior to being elected President.  Susan is an Activity Consultant and Educator on the local and national level.

Debbie Bera has 32 years of experience in long term care which includes; Nursing Assistant, Activity Assistant and Activity Director. She  has been in the field of activities for 24 years, for the past 21 years as an Activity Director/Volunteer Coordinator.  Debbie has been NCCAP certified since 1990. Shes holds a Basic and Advanced Supervisory Certificate and has an Associate Degree in Applied Science Supervisory Management.  Debbie is a Dementia Care Specialist through the Alzheimer’s Association (Certificate Program). She has been a NAAP member since 1998 and presently serves as the NAAP Vice President.  As Vice President she has overseen the Government Relations, Standards of Practice and Ethics Committees and served on the Executive and Personnel Committees.

Myrtle Klauer has been an Activity Professional for more than thirty-five years.  She holds both national and state certification as an activity professional. As the Director of Resident Services for the Illinois Council on Long Term Care, Myrtle writes a newsletter for the activity professionals and has presented educational sessions touching on all aspects of activities, culture change, professionalism, and the regulations governing long term care facilities.

Vanessa Emm is a Certified Activity Consultant/Instructor by the National Certification Council of Activity Professionals. Vanessa has been in long term care for the past 8 years.  She currently works as the Activity Director for South Lyon Medical Center, along with consultation/educational services to facilities throughout Northern Nevada.  She has presented at national conferences, state conferences and workshops, and previously served on the board of her state association.  Vanessa received her Bachelor Degree in Gerontology from Minnesota State University Moorhead in 2002 with an emphasis in Biology and additional training in research and grant writing.

Mary Anne Favale has worked over 50 years in the Long Term care industry.  Her career started as a nurse's aide, LPN, Activity Coordinator, Social Service Designee, Volunteer Coordinator, Administrative Assistant and now an Activity Consultant and Educator of the MEPAP.  She is one of the authors of the Consultant Course textbook.Mary Anne is an active member of her local District 14 and her State Association FHCACA since its inception in 1974.  She has served in all positions from President to  Long Range Planning.  She is the first honorary member of FHCACA. She is a Lifetime member of FHCACA. She was chosen as a member of the first class of Florida Health Care Association Florida Leaders. Mary Anne is a charter member of NAAP.  She has held the position of President for two terms as well as many other positions and committees. She received the NAAP Merit Award for Service.  She is certified by NCCAP as a consultant/educator. Mary Anne started her own consulting company.  She has been consulting for 20 years.  She is on the adjunct faculty at Daytona Beach College. She was involved with the task force at the college to develop the Senior Institute.
